From d1fa30ce4185cfc78de69b87b32ad4581e464b67 Mon Sep 17 00:00:00 2001 From: Ali Irani Date: Wed, 5 May 2021 20:14:15 +0430 Subject: [PATCH] fix bug for working progress with audio files audio files doesn't have frame in output --- ffmpeg/ffmpeg.go |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/ffmpeg/ffmpeg.go b/ffmpeg/ffmpeg.go index ea84fbc..d67b2e9 100644 --- a/ffmpeg/ffmpeg.go +++ b/ffmpeg/ffmpeg.go @@ -262,7 +262,7 @@ func (t *Transcoder) progress(stream io.ReadCloser, out chan transcoder.Progress Progress := new(Progress) line := scanner.Text() - if strings.Contains(line, "frame=") && strings.Contains(line, "time=") && strings.Contains(line, "bitrate=") { + if strings.Contains(line, "time=") && strings.Contains(line, "bitrate=") { var re = regexp.MustCompile(`=\s+`) st := re.ReplaceAllString(line, `=`)